| Description | Octogen is an open-source, AI-powered code interpreter designed for developers who prioritize privacy and local execution. It integrates with advanced large language models like GPT-3.5/4 and CodeLlama, enabling users to generate, debug, and execute code solutions directly on their local machine. This provides a secure and powerful environment for a wide array of coding tasks, from rapid prototyping to data analysis, without sending sensitive data to external servers. | Tokenomy AI is an indispensable online tool designed to provide clarity and control over Large Language Model (LLM) API expenses. It accurately calculates token counts and estimates costs across a wide range of leading providers, including OpenAI, Anthropic, Google, Llama, and Azure OpenAI. This platform empowers developers, product managers, and finance teams to effectively understand, compare, and manage their LLM usage and associated financial outlays, fostering better budget planning and resource allocation. It stands out by offering real-time, customizable cost estimations for complex LLM interactions. |
| What It Does | Octogen functions by taking user prompts, sending them to a configured large language model (LLM) – either local or API-based – to generate code, and then executing that code directly within a secure, sandboxed environment on the user's local machine. The output, including errors or results, is then returned to the user, facilitating an interactive and private coding workflow. | The tool functions as an interactive calculator where users input text, select an LLM provider and model, and instantly receive detailed token counts for both input and output. It then applies the respective provider's current pricing to estimate the total cost for that specific interaction. This enables users to preview and compare costs across different models and providers before deployment or scaling, providing crucial financial foresight. |
